Majedie Investments to close Javelin Capital

Majedie Asset Management will take over management of the emerging markets boutique's assets

Majedie Investments said today it is to shut Javelin Capital, the emerging markets boutique that it seeded, after the company failed to attract third-party assets.

Majedie Asset Management will take over management of Javelin Capital's assets, which at one point exceeded $230 million, according to the company's website.
